Job Profile
IIT-Madras is seeking candidates for the position of General Manager/Associate Vice President, in its Office of Institutional Advancement. The position is in the IIT Madras Alumni Charitable Trust, an organization that closely works with IIT Madras to help with fundraising and corporate engagement. This is a full-time position, and the selected candidate would be working from Mumbai in coordination with the Corporate Relations team at IIT Madras, Chennai. The selected candidate would engage with the industries/corporate in and around Mumbai, to raise funds for IIT Madras – its research, infrastructure, student scholarships, Centres of Excellence, etc.
The selected candidate would be reporting to the Senior VP, Corporate Relations at Chennai and is expected to travel to IIT Madras and spend time on campus, as and when required.
Role Description
The Associate Vice President (AVP) of CSR Fundraising for the Mumbai Region will secure partnerships and funding from corporate social responsibility (CSR) initiatives. Responsibilities include identifying potential corporate partners, building strong relationships with stakeholders, and delivering impactful pitches for project funding.
Responsibilities.
- Identify Corporates with substantial CSR spends and engage them to fund education, research, support innovation and create infrastructure in IIT Madras.
- Keep up to date on all notifications from various government ministries especially Ministry of Corporate Affairs that are relevant to CSR.
- Identify and engage with large Trusts and Foundations and enable them to fund scientific and educational initiatives in IIT Madras.
- Work with large corporates on funding for various infrastructures like labs, buildings etc. with naming rights benefit.
- Initiate/coordinate/steer/conclude meetings between CSR corporates/donors and teams from IIT Madras.
- Maintain a database of socially relevant projects (SRP) at IIT Madras by continually interacting with faculty and working with them on SRP proposals.
- Organize and conduct CSR-themed networking events like summits, conferences, workshops, etc.
